人工智能情绪识别实验数据通常包含大量的文本样本,这些样本代表了不同个体在特定情境下的情绪表达。为了进行有效的情绪识别,研究人员通常会收集以下类型的数据:
1. 自然语言文本(nlu): 这是最基础的数据类型,包含了用户与系统交互时产生的自然语言文本。例如,用户可能会输入“我今天感觉很好”,或者“我需要一杯咖啡”。
2. 语音数据(vlq): 除了文本,语音数据也是一个重要的组成部分。语音数据可以提供更丰富的上下文信息,帮助系统更好地理解用户的语音情绪。例如,用户可能会说“今天天气真糟糕”,而他们的语音语调可能表现出不满或沮丧。
3. 图片和视频数据(cv): 图像和视频数据可以用来捕捉用户的表情和动作,从而提供关于他们情绪状态的额外线索。例如,用户可能会在视频中展示微笑、皱眉或哭泣等表情。
4. 生理信号数据(ph):生理信号数据,如心率、皮肤电导率、脑电图等,可以用来评估用户的情绪状态。例如,心率增加可能表明用户感到紧张或焦虑,而心率下降则可能表示他们感到放松或愉悦。
5. 环境数据(env):环境数据,如温度、湿度、光照等,也可能影响用户的情绪状态。例如,在一个寒冷的环境中,人们可能会感到更加沮丧或不安。
6. 社会互动数据(sid):社会互动数据,如社交媒体上的评论、点赞、分享等,可以用来分析用户的情绪状态。例如,如果一个用户在社交媒体上发布了一篇负面评论,那么他/她可能正在经历负面情绪。
7. 行为数据(behavior):用户的行为模式,如点击率、购买历史、搜索关键词等,也可以作为情绪识别的参考。例如,如果一个用户经常购买某种产品,那么他/她可能对这种产品有积极的情绪反应。
8. 时间戳数据(timestamp):时间戳数据可以帮助研究人员了解情绪变化的趋势。例如,如果一个用户在某个时间段内频繁表达负面情绪,那么这个时间段可能是情绪低落的时期。
9. 标签数据(label):每个文本样本都带有相应的标签,如“高兴”、“悲伤”、“愤怒”等。这些标签可以帮助研究人员更好地理解情绪表达的内容。
10. 上下文信息:上下文信息可以帮助研究人员理解情绪表达的背景。例如,如果一个用户在谈论他的工作问题时表现出负面情绪,那么他/她可能在抱怨工作压力。
通过综合使用这些不同类型的数据,研究人员可以构建一个更为全面和准确的情绪识别模型。然而,需要注意的是,由于人类情绪的复杂性和多样性,完全准确地识别所有类型的情绪仍然是一个挑战。尽管如此,随着人工智能技术的进步,我们有望在未来实现更高准确率的情绪识别。